Abstract
Analytical and numerical techniques applicable to the dynamic analysis of structural systems are presented. Particular emphasis is placed on the methods employed by the computer codes that are available to the engineering community. The solution methods treated are direct integration, normal mode method, and component mode synthesis. The different computer techniques for the solution of simultaneous linear equations and the use that is made of them by several available computer codes are discussed.
